Cardiovascular Disease (CVD) is a primary cause of heart problems such as angina and myocardial ischemia. The detection of the stage of CVD is vital for the prevention of medical complications related to the heart, as they can lead to heart muscle death (known as myocardial infarction). The topology of protein folds can be specified by the inter-residue contact-maps and accurate contact-map prediction can help ab initio structure folding. We developed TripletRes to deduce protein contact-maps from discretized distance profiles by end-to-end training of deep residual neural-networks.
